Bol "The Bible Doctrine of Womanhood in Its Historical Evolution" is an analytical and scholarly examination of the theological understanding of women as presented throughout the Old and New Testaments. Written by Charles Ryder Smith, this work traces the conceptual development of womanhood from the earliest Hebraic traditions through the teachings of Jesus and the writings of the Apostles. By exploring the social and spiritual status of women within various biblical contexts, Smith provides a comprehensive overview of how scriptural narratives and laws shaped the historical Christian perspective on gender.The book delves into complex themes such as the role of women in the home, their participation in religious life, and the evolving moral standards of the ancient world. Smith meticulously evaluates the cultural shifts that influenced the biblical authors, highlighting the progress of doctrine over centuries. This study serves as a significant resource for those interested in historical theology, biblical studies, and the sociological history of the early church.
